
Abel Pacheco de Andrade
Abel Pacheco de Andrade, known as Vida Loka, is a notorious figure within the Primeiro Comando da Capital (PCC) gang in Brazil. He was once a top lieutenant to the gang's leader, Marcola, and has been involved in various criminal activities, including drug trafficking and orchestrating murders. Currently serving a lengthy prison sentence, he was recently in the news due to a rift between him and Marcola, where he publicly criticized Marcola's leadership and accused him of being weak and a traitor.
